ON 15th November 2015 at 7 a.m. saw 40 enthusiastic pilgrims from Kalyani parish including Sr. Margaret Barla and Fr. Thomas Peechat , the parish priest set out to Krishnagar for a visit to the tomb of the great missionary Rev. Fr. Francis Convertini.( Born 29th Aug. 1898) We were warmly welcomed by the Sodality Mothers of Krishnagar parish. This was followed by Adoration at the Shrine Chapel to the Lord of wonder and animated by the mothers. By 11.30 we were led to the cemetery of Fr. Francis Convertini to pay our respects, gratitude and homage to this great and ardent missionary. There Mr. Samir Lahiri bore witness to a miraculous cure of himself as a babe of 3, through the intervention and prayer of Fr. Francis Convertini. And now this same Samir stood before all to proclaim God’s wonder and care and love over him through this great Fr. Francis. Before the Eucharistic celebratino once again Mr. Samir in his introduction exhorted the people of the 3 essentials in life, viz; Faith, Hope and Love. He bore witness to a strong RSS man who was dying of cancer and was cured miraculously touching the blood of Christ with an apparition of Jesus speaking to him. This brought him to a life of conversion and right now he’s a great proclaimer of God’s Word for God’s people. During Holy Mass Fr. Thomas too stressed on the need of faith, hope and love, the basis of our Christian life, bringing about the fresh and sad news of the Paris attack and to pray through the intercession of Fr. Francis Convertini for this gift. Thereafter a good meal prepared and served by the Sodality Mothers enabled us to go through this day. We then proceeded to Don Bosco Technical Youth Centre for a film show of the edifying life of Rev. Fr. Francis Convertini, where we drew much inspiration from his life of charity, simplicity, faith, hope and love. Back to Christo Mandir for darshan we made the Stations of the Cross there. It was a wonderful day spent with our dear and great missionary Fr. Francis Convertini.
